Combining nature, art and digital storytelling, Rimba transforms dwell time into an immersive experience within the busy airport environment at Kuala Lumpur International 

MALAYSIA. Today’s images and video, shared by design specialist Lead8, capture how Rimba at Kuala Lumpur International Airport engages passengers through a blend of nature, art and digital storytelling within a rainforest-inspired leisure space.

Located within the Satellite Building at Terminal 1, Rimba is a multi-sensorial exhibition that introduces a moment of calm to the terminal.

Spanning 970sq m, the open-air environment offers travellers a space to unwind, combining lush tropical plants, art installations and digital displays inspired by Malaysia’s natural and cultural heritage.

Described as a “living tribute to Malaysia’s rainforest” by Lead8, the Design Consultant for the project, the design taps into biophilic trends to make busy terminals feel more inviting and less rushed.
